How Common Is The Last Name Sacor? popularity and diffusion
It is the 187,580th most frequent last name globally. It is borne by around 1 in 3,231,728 people. The last name occ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 77 percent of Sacor are found; 75 percent are found in Central America and 75 percent are found in Hispano-Central America. It is also the 683,417th most prevalent given name globally It is held by 178 people.
The surname is most commonly held in Guatemala, where it is carried by 1,686 people, or 1 in 9,539. In Guatemala Sacor is most frequent in: Quetzaltenango Department, where 99 percent are found and Retalhuleu Department, where 0 percent are found. Besides Guatemala this surname occurs in 10 countries. It is also common in India, where 18 percent are found and The Philippines, where 5 percent are found.
